Abstract

An electrically operated grinding wheel is described wherein the grinding wheel is adapted with a slidable tool rest member which will automatically position itself at a preselected distance from the grinding wheel. As the grinding wheel becomes worn and its wheel diameter decreased, the slidable tool rest member will be automatically moved towards the grinding wheel and a safe operational spacing between the grinding wheel and the tool rest member maintained. This is achieved through a motorized gear train which is actuated by a photoelectric cell carried within the housing of the tool rest member. Another feature is that as the wheel is worn and approaches a preselected minimum diameter, a switch is automatically actuated which will turn off the power to the grinding wheel preventing its operation until such time that the worn grinding wheel is replaced.
